About Danelle

Danelle Locklear is a Licensed Clinical Social Worker with deep experience supporting youth, families, and adults across a range of mental health and substance use concerns in North Carolina. She holds professional social work and counseling credentials - LCSW, which stands for Licensed Clinical Social Worker; LSSW, a Licensed School Social Worker credential; and CADC, a Certified Alcohol Drug Counselor - and has worked in public school settings and clinical programs throughout her career.

Over many years Danelle has provided school-based social work services, offered part-time substance use treatment, and delivered focused mental health clinical care. Her practice has addressed substance abuse, depression, anxiety, addiction, anger management, grief and loss, trauma, and relationship conflict, among other concerns. She draws on this breadth of experience to tailor support to each person she sees, paying attention to developmental stage and family context when relevant.

Her approach is grounded in a person-centered philosophy that emphasizes clients abilities and strengths rather than labels or limitations. Depending on a person s needs and goals she may integrate Cognitive Behavioral Therapy to shift unhelpful thinking and behavior, Dialectical Behavior Therapy skills to build emotion regulation and interpersonal effectiveness, and Motivational Interviewing to support readiness for change. Danelle aims to collaborate with individuals to create treatment plans aligned with their values and aspirations.

Therapeutic approaches and online care

Client-Centered Therapy emphasizes creating a collaborative, respectful relationship in which the therapist helps the client explore their priorities and build on existing strengths - this approach is helpful for people working through identity, relationship, or life transition concerns.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y focuses on the links between thoughts, feelings, and behaviors and offers practical strategies to reduce anxiety, manage depression, and change unhelpful patterns.

The therapist works collaboratively with each person to determine which approaches match their needs, goals, and preferences. Finding the right method is part of the therapeutic process, and Danelle and other licensed professionals will adjust interventions as progress and priorities evolve.

Online therapy offers flexible ways to engage - video calls, phone sessions, live chat, and text-based messaging allow people to access therapists from home, during work breaks, or while balancing family responsibilities. These options can make it easier to maintain continuity of care, fit sessions into busy schedules, and try different communication styles to find what works best for each client.
